Frequently asked questions

 

Where do I get tickets from?

From June 2012 you can buy your tickets from the Invercargill i-Site (located in the Southland Museum building), Gala Street, Invercargill. Tickets cost $13 per person per day, and there is a $3 booking fee. You can also do credit card bookings over the phone by calling the i-Site: (03) 2110895.

What time should I arrive at the festival?

The festival begins at 10:30am each day.  There is only one entrance to the festival. It's on 288 Layard Street.

Do I have to bring a parent or caregiver with me?

Yes! Everyone under 14 years must come to the festival with an adult, but you could bring your big brother or sister, aunty, older cousin, grandma etc. They will have a great time too.

What do I need to bring to the Festival?

A helmet if you would like to try some of our action-packed activities. We do have a few helmets available to borrow.

An adult (if you are under 14 years)

Your lunch, or some money to buy food at the Festival

Can I catch a bus to and from the ILT Kidzone Festival?

Sure! We have buses coming to Kidzone from many different areas of Southland.

 
What is there to buy at ILT Kidzone?

We have food like toasted sandwiches, hot dogs and chips, paninis, drinks and even coffee for Mum and Dad.


What do I get at the Festival for my $13?

The ILT Kidzone Festival will provide a fun filled, action packed day! All activities, materials and access to the entertainment programme are included.

Can I buy my ticket to the Festival at the door?

Yes, if there are any tickets left!!! The ILT Kidzone Festival is a very popular event so we advise pre-booking your tickets at the Invercargill i-Site at the Southland Museum. Tickets for the Festival and bus services are also available from the SDC Area Offices in June 2012.
